import FirecrawlApp from '@mendable/firecrawl-js';
const firecrawl = new FirecrawlApp({
apiKey: process.env.FIRECRAWL_API_KEY!,
});
// Single page scrape with markdown output
async function scrapePage(url: string) {
return firecrawl.scrapeUrl(url, {
formats: ['markdown', 'html'],
onlyMainContent: true,
waitFor: 2000, // Wait for dynamic content # 2000: 2 seconds in ms
});
}
// Structured data extraction with schema
async function extractStructured(url: string, schema: any) {
return firecrawl.scrapeUrl(url, {
formats: ['extract'],
extract: {
schema,
systemPrompt: 'Extract data precisely according to the schema.',
},
});
}
async function crawlSite(baseUrl: string, options?: {
maxPages?: number;
includePaths?: string[];
excludePaths?: string[];
}) {
const crawlResult = await firecrawl.crawlUrl(baseUrl, {
limit: options?.maxPages || 50,
includePaths: options?.includePaths,
excludePaths: options?.excludePaths || ['/blog/*', '/news/*'],
scrapeOptions: {
formats: ['markdown'],
onlyMainContent: true,
},
});
return crawlResult;
}
// Async crawl for large sites
async function asyncCrawl(baseUrl: string) {
const job = await firecrawl.asyncCrawlUrl(baseUrl, {
limit: 500, # HTTP 500 Internal Server Error
scrapeOptions: { formats: ['markdown'] },
});
// Poll for completion
let status = await firecrawl.checkCrawlStatus(job.id);
while (status.status === 'scraping') {
await new Promise(r => setTimeout(r, 5000)); # 5000: 5 seconds in ms
status = await firecrawl.checkCrawlStatus(job.id);
}
return status;
}
async function discoverSiteStructure(url: string) {
const mapResult = await firecrawl.mapUrl(url);
// Categorize discovered URLs
const structure = {
pages: mapResult.links?.filter(l => !l.includes('/api/')) || [],
apiDocs: mapResult.links?.filter(l => l.includes('/api/') || l.includes('/docs/')) || [],
blog: mapResult.links?.filter(l => l.includes('/blog/')) || [],
total: mapResult.links?.length || 0,
};
return structure;
}

| Issue | Cause | Solution |
|---|---|---|
| Timeout on scrape | Dynamic JS content | Increase waitFor timeout |
| Empty markdown | Content behind paywall | Use authenticated scraping or different URL |
| Crawl incomplete | Hit page limit | Increase limit, use includePaths |
| Rate limit 429 | Too many concurrent scrapes | Add delays between requests |
